Imagination Celebration

The committee for Imagination Celebration plans and executes PALS' spring fundraiser, which is also the kickoff to the library's Summer Reading program. A theme for Summer Reading programs is decided by the library, and we follow that theme for IC.  Advance planning to coordinate entertainment, activities, demonstrations, crafts, etc.. is needed beginning in January. Additionally, solicitation of local businesses for donations of money and services is needed. The IC committee can be divided up as follows: volunteer chairperson, food chairperson, ticket chairperson, and a solicitation chairperson. The day of the event, we will also need volunteers at specific time periods to work.  It is a fun afternoon, a fun event to volunteer for and a great money raiser for PALS.  People with great imaginations will be vital to this event.
